Christoph Reiter ea21da6993 Don't set the MSYS env var globally (#1329)
b2d865f180 introduced a call to exportVariable() to export the MSYS env
var, which configures the symlink strategy for MSYS2/cygwin binaries it calls.

By setting the env var globally, this also changes the behaviour of other MSYS2
using tools in a CI job, and also overrides MSYS configuration set by the user,
which I think was not intended.

To avoid this leakage set the MSYS env var only for the commands which
@actions/cache calls.

Fixes #1312

@@ -50,7 +50,18 @@ function setSecret(secret: string): void {}
Now, future logs containing BAR will be masked. E.g. running `echo "Hello FOO BAR World"` will now print `Hello FOO **** World`.
**WARNING** The add-mask and setSecret commands only support single line secrets. To register a multiline secrets you must register each line individually otherwise it will not be masked.
**WARNING** The add-mask and setSecret commands only support single-line
secrets or multi-line secrets that have been escaped. `@actions/core`
`setSecret` will escape the string you provide by default. When an escaped
multi-line string is provided the whole string and each of its lines
individually will be masked. For example you can mask `first\nsecond\r\nthird`
using:
```sh
echo "::add-mask::first%0Asecond%0D%0Athird"
```
This will mask `first%0Asecond%0D%0Athird`, `first`, `second` and `third`.
**WARNING** Do **not** mask short values if you can avoid it, it could render your output unreadable (and future steps' output as well).
For example, if you mask the letter `l`, running `echo "Hello FOO BAR World"` will now print `He*********o FOO BAR Wor****d`

##### Cache segment restore timeout
A cache gets downloaded in multiple segments of fixed sizes (`1GB` for a `32-bit` runner and `2GB` for a `64-bit` runner). Sometimes, a segment download gets stuck which causes the workflow job to be stuck forever and fail. Version `v3.0.4` of cache package introduces a segment download timeout. The segment download timeout will allow the segment download to get aborted and hence allow the job to proceed with a cache miss.
A cache gets downloaded in multiple segments of fixed sizes (now `128MB` to fail-fast, previously `1GB` for a `32-bit` runner and `2GB` for a `64-bit` runner were used). Sometimes, a segment download gets stuck which causes the workflow job to be stuck forever and fail. Version `v3.0.4` of cache package introduces a segment download timeout. The segment download timeout will allow the segment download to get aborted and hence allow the job to proceed with a cache miss.
Default value of this timeout is 10 minutes (starting `v3.2.1` and higher, previously 60 minutes in versions between `v.3.0.4` and `v3.2.0`, both included) and can be customized by specifying an [environment variable](https://docs.github.com/en/actions/learn-github-actions/environment-variables) named `SEGMENT_DOWNLOAD_TIMEOUT_MINS` with timeout value in minutes.
Default value of this timeout is 60 minutes and can be customized by specifying an [environment variable](https://docs.github.com/en/actions/learn-github-actions/environment-variables) named `SEGMENT_DOWNLOAD_TIMEOUT_MINS` with timeout value in minutes.

@@ -5,89 +5,158 @@
- Initial release
### 0.2.0
- Fixes issues with the zstd compression algorithm on Windows and Ubuntu 16.04 [#469](https://github.com/actions/toolkit/pull/469)
### 0.2.1
- Fix to await async function getCompressionMethod
### 1.0.0
- Downloads Azure-hosted caches using the Azure SDK for speed and reliability
- Displays download progress
- Includes changes that break compatibility with earlier versions, including:
- `retry`, `retryTypedResponse`, and `retryHttpClientResponse` moved from `cacheHttpClient` to `requestUtils`
### 1.0.1
- Fix bug in downloading large files (> 2 GBs) with the Azure SDK
### 1.0.2
- Use posix archive format to add support for some tools
### 1.0.3
- Use http-client v1.0.9
- Fixes error handling so retries are not attempted on non-retryable errors (409 Conflict, for example)
- Adds 5 second delay between retry attempts
### 1.0.4
- Use @actions/core v1.2.6
- Fixes uploadChunk to throw an error if any unsuccessful response code is received
### 1.0.5
- Fix to ensure Windows cache paths get resolved correctly
### 1.0.6
- Make caching more verbose [#650](https://github.com/actions/toolkit/pull/650)
- Use GNU tar on macOS if available [#701](https://github.com/actions/toolkit/pull/701)
### 1.0.7
- Fixes permissions issue extracting archives with GNU tar on macOS ([issue](https://github.com/actions/cache/issues/527))
### 1.0.8
- Increase the allowed artifact cache size from 5GB to 10GB ([issue](https://github.com/actions/cache/discussions/497))
### 1.0.9
- Use @azure/ms-rest-js v2.6.0
- Use @azure/storage-blob v12.8.0
- Use @azure/ms-rest-js v2.6.0
- Use @azure/storage-blob v12.8.0
### 1.0.10
- Update `lockfileVersion` to `v2` in `package-lock.json [#1022](https://github.com/actions/toolkit/pull/1022)
### 1.0.11
- Fix file downloads > 2GB([issue](https://github.com/actions/cache/issues/773))
### 2.0.0
- Added support to check if Actions cache service feature is available or not [#1028](https://github.com/actions/toolkit/pull/1028)
### 2.0.3
- Update to v2.0.0 of `@actions/http-client`
### 2.0.4
- Update to v2.0.1 of `@actions/http-client` [#1087](https://github.com/actions/toolkit/pull/1087)
### 2.0.5
- Fix to avoid saving empty cache when no files are available for caching. ([issue](https://github.com/actions/cache/issues/624))
### 2.0.6
- Fix `Tar failed with error: The process '/usr/bin/tar' failed with exit code 1` issue when temp directory where tar is getting created is actually the subdirectory of the path mentioned by the user for caching. ([issue](https://github.com/actions/cache/issues/689))
### 3.0.0
- Updated actions/cache to suppress Actions cache server error and log warning for those error [#1122](https://github.com/actions/toolkit/pull/1122)
### 3.0.1
- Fix [#833](https://github.com/actions/cache/issues/833) - cache doesn't work with github workspace directory.
- Fix [#809](https://github.com/actions/cache/issues/809) `zstd -d: no such file or directory` error on AWS self-hosted runners.
### 3.0.2
- Added 1 hour timeout for the download stuck issue [#810](https://github.com/actions/cache/issues/810).
### 3.0.3
- Bug fixes for download stuck issue [#810](https://github.com/actions/cache/issues/810).
### 3.0.4
- Fix zstd not working for windows on gnu tar in issues [#888](https://github.com/actions/cache/issues/888) and [#891](https://github.com/actions/cache/issues/891).
- Allowing users to provide a custom timeout as input for aborting download of a cache segment using an environment variable `SEGMENT_DOWNLOAD_TIMEOUT_MINS`. Default is 60 minutes.
### 3.0.5
- Update `@actions/cache` to use `@actions/core@^1.10.0`
### 3.0.6
- Added `@azure/abort-controller` to dependencies to fix compatibility issue with ESM [#1208](https://github.com/actions/toolkit/issues/1208)
### 3.1.0-beta.1
- Update actions/cache on windows to use gnu tar and zstd by default and fallback to bsdtar and zstd if gnu tar is not available. ([issue](https://github.com/actions/cache/issues/984))
### 3.1.0-beta.2
- Added support for fallback to gzip to restore old caches on windows.
### 3.1.0-beta.3
- Bug Fixes for fallback to gzip to restore old caches on windows and bsdtar if gnutar is not available.
### 3.1.0
- Update actions/cache on windows to use gnu tar and zstd by default
- Update actions/cache on windows to fallback to bsdtar and zstd if gnu tar is not available.
- Added support for fallback to gzip to restore old caches on windows.
### 3.1.1
- Reverted changes in 3.1.0 to fix issue with symlink restoration on windows.
- Added support for verbose logging about cache version during cache miss.
### 3.1.2
- Fix issue with symlink restoration on windows.
### 3.1.3
- Fix to prevent from setting MYSYS environement variable globally [#1329](https://github.com/actions/toolkit/pull/1329).
### 3.1.4
- Fix zstd not being used due to `zstd --version` output change in zstd 1.5.4 release. See [#1353](https://github.com/actions/toolkit/pull/1353).
### 3.2.0
- Add `lookupOnly` to cache restore `DownloadOptions`.
### 3.2.1
- Updated @azure/storage-blob to `v12.13.0`
